I am in French AP in school and I would find it really helpful if Word picked up the numerous silly typos I make. I know I should be paying more attention, but I have 6 exams next week, so cut me some slack please.:)

My word can't seem to grammar check in any language but English, do I have to buy a french copy :confused:?

Originally posted by MacsRgr8
Just run the "Value Pack" installer (found on the Office CD), and select the preferred languages from "Proofing Tools".

Thanks! How clever is the French Grammar checker, is it right most of the time?

EDIT: It's pretty good! Good with agreement of past participle and direct object.

It correctly told me that:

Non, nous nous sommes déjà lavés les cheveux.

Should be: Non, nous nous sommes déjà lavé les cheveux.

Because les cheveux is the direct object following the verb, therefore there is no agreement even though it is a reflexive verb.
